Why Bitcoin Doesn‘t Scale: A Deep Dive into the Core Debate373


Bitcoin's scalability problem is a long-standing and complex issue that has fueled intense debate within the crypto community. While the network processes transactions, the rate at which it can do so has been a major point of contention, leading to high transaction fees and slow confirmation times at periods of high network activity. Understanding why Bitcoin hasn't embraced larger-scale solutions requires delving into its fundamental design principles, the philosophical disagreements among its developers, and the technological challenges involved.

At its core, Bitcoin's limited scalability stems from its intentionally decentralized and secure nature. Unlike centralized systems like Visa or PayPal, Bitcoin relies on a distributed network of nodes that independently verify every transaction. This consensus mechanism, known as Proof-of-Work (PoW), requires significant computational power to secure the network and prevent fraudulent activities. Increasing the transaction throughput without compromising security is the crux of the scaling challenge.

One of the primary arguments against significantly increasing Bitcoin's block size lies in the principle of decentralization. Larger block sizes would require nodes to download and process significantly more data. This poses a challenge for smaller nodes with limited resources, potentially leading to network centralization as only those with powerful hardware can participate fully. This would undermine Bitcoin's core ethos of distributed trust and resilience against censorship or single points of failure.

The debate often centers around two main scaling approaches: on-chain scaling and off-chain scaling. On-chain scaling involves directly increasing the capacity of the Bitcoin blockchain itself, either by increasing the block size or implementing more sophisticated consensus mechanisms. Off-chain scaling, conversely, aims to move transactions off the main blockchain using techniques like the Lightning Network. The disagreement largely lies in the preferred approach, with strong proponents on both sides.

Increasing the block size, while seemingly a simple solution, has significant drawbacks. A larger block size necessitates increased bandwidth and storage requirements for all nodes. This disproportionately impacts smaller, less resource-rich participants, potentially pushing them out of the network and concentrating power among larger mining operations. This centralization risk is a major concern for many Bitcoin maximalists, who prioritize decentralization above all else.

The argument against increasing block size is further bolstered by the potential for increased transaction malleability. Larger blocks could offer more opportunities for malicious actors to manipulate transactions, potentially leading to double-spending attacks or other forms of fraud. This risk necessitates a careful balance between throughput and security, a balance that many believe is jeopardized by significant increases in block size.

Off-chain scaling solutions like the Lightning Network offer an alternative approach that attempts to alleviate the burden on the main blockchain. Lightning Network allows for fast and low-fee transactions by creating payment channels between participants off the main chain. These transactions are only settled on the main chain periodically, significantly reducing the load on the network. While promising, the Lightning Network requires technical expertise to set up and use, potentially limiting its accessibility to a smaller subset of users.

Furthermore, the inherent complexity of the Bitcoin protocol and the reluctance to make significant changes to its core code also contribute to the slow pace of scalability improvements. Any major change to the protocol requires extensive testing and community consensus to ensure its compatibility and security. This consensus-building process can be slow and painstaking, leading to delays in implementing potentially beneficial scaling solutions.

The philosophical disagreements within the Bitcoin community also play a significant role. Some believe that Bitcoin's core value proposition lies in its decentralization and security, even at the cost of lower transaction throughput. They argue that increased scalability should not come at the expense of these fundamental principles. Others believe that scalability is crucial for Bitcoin's wider adoption and that finding a balance between scalability, security, and decentralization is possible.

In conclusion, Bitcoin's lack of significant scaling improvements is not due to a lack of technological solutions but rather a complex interplay of technical challenges, philosophical disagreements, and a commitment to maintaining the network's core values. The debate continues, with proponents of different scaling approaches fiercely defending their preferred solutions. The future of Bitcoin's scalability remains uncertain, but it's clear that achieving a balance between security, decentralization, and throughput is a crucial challenge that the community will continue to grapple with for years to come. The ultimate solution will likely involve a combination of on-chain and off-chain improvements, carefully implemented to ensure the long-term health and sustainability of the Bitcoin network.

The ongoing discussion underscores the inherent trade-offs involved in designing a decentralized, secure, and scalable cryptocurrency. Finding the optimal balance is a complex and ongoing process, and the path forward remains a subject of considerable debate and innovation within the Bitcoin ecosystem.

2025-03-02


Previous:Bitcoin‘s Close Relationships: Exploring Key Interconnections

Next:Is it Legal to Privately Buy Dogecoin? A Comprehensive Guide